CALIFORNIA — A transient was charged today with trespassing onto a property owned, but not currently occupied, by singer Taylor Swift, the Los Angeles County District Attorney’s Office announced.

Justin Christoph Lilly faces one misdemeanor count of trespassing and refusing to leave private property.

Lilly is charged with trying to climb the wall to the property, in spite of multiple warnings by security officers to leave, prosecutors said.

If convicted as charged, Lilly faces a possible maximum sentence of six months in jail.
